Considering a career in mental health? The Mental Health Counsellor courses in Richmond offer an excellent pathway to enter this rewarding field. Whether you are new to community services or looking to advance your skills, the training provided by registered organisations can equip you with the essential knowledge and tools needed to support individuals facing mental health challenges. As a vital member of the healthcare community, mental health counsellors play a crucial role in promoting emotional wellbeing, understanding complex psychological dynamics, and guiding individuals towards recovery.

Richmond provides a supportive environment for aspiring mental health professionals. The nearby resources, community services, and organisations need skilled individuals ready to embrace roles such as Student Counsellor, Mental Health Worker, and Crisis Support Worker. Each of these positions requires specific training that can be acquired through comprehensive courses tailored for mental health counselling. Pursuing these options empowers individuals to make a significant difference in people's lives.

Additionally, candidates may find it beneficial to explore related fields of study, including Counselling and Mental Health, as these areas provide valuable skills applicable to various counselling roles. As demand for qualified professionals continues to grow, now is an ideal time to consider enrolling in mental health counsellor courses. The training will prepare graduates for various opportunities, including positions like Social Worker or Youth Counsellor.

Completing a course in mental health counselling not only enhances your qualifications but also allows you to explore a range of fulfilling roles. From becoming a Family Counsellor to working as a Mental Health Social Worker, graduates can find a position that aligns with their passion for helping others. The journey towards becoming a mental health counsellor begins with education, and Richmond offers a selection of reputable courses designed to support your aspirations in this vital field.
